Transaction 79c6bc53b2b6059d491eb5d4c8356c4fea47dcda88b87436874ce712077c2ecf

3 Input
2 Outputs
  • 79c6bc53b2b6059d491eb5d4c8356c4fea47dcda88b87436874ce712077c2ecf:0
  • value  21170000
    address  38pHhttBBtEwaQaquVwvV2Ehv2GXsRWHPT
  • 79c6bc53b2b6059d491eb5d4c8356c4fea47dcda88b87436874ce712077c2ecf:1
  • value  2512
    address  3JhM7M3xiKnB5BL17AABTo9nmLpeJmgLCQ